CMS 3D CMS Logo

List of all members | Public Member Functions | Public Attributes
extender Class Reference

#include <extender.h>

Public Member Functions

void build ()
 
void defparam ()
 
 extender ()
 
void init ()
 
void operator() (signal_ &inp__io, signal_ &outp__io, signal_ &drifttime__io, signal_ &clk__io)
 

Public Attributes

unsigned bit_w
 
bool built
 
signal_ clk
 
signal_ drifttime
 
bool glbl_gsr
 
unsigned i
 
signal_ inp
 
signal_ mem
 
signal_storage mem__storage
 
signal_ outp
 
signal_ ra
 
signal_storage ra__storage
 
signal_ rd
 
signal_storage rd__storage
 
signal_ wa
 
signal_storage wa__storage
 

Detailed Description

Definition at line 12 of file extender.h.

Constructor & Destructor Documentation

extender::extender ( )
inline

Definition at line 15 of file extender.h.

References build(), built, defparam(), and glbl_gsr.

15 {built = false; glbl_gsr = true; defparam();}
void defparam()
bool built
Definition: extender.h:18
bool glbl_gsr
Definition: extender.h:19

Member Function Documentation

void extender::build ( )

Referenced by extender().

void extender::defparam ( )

Referenced by extender().

void extender::init ( )
void extender::operator() ( signal_ inp__io,
signal_ outp__io,
signal_ drifttime__io,
signal_ clk__io 
)

Member Data Documentation

unsigned extender::bit_w

Definition at line 21 of file extender.h.

bool extender::built

Definition at line 18 of file extender.h.

Referenced by extender().

signal_ extender::clk

Definition at line 25 of file extender.h.

signal_ extender::drifttime

Definition at line 24 of file extender.h.

bool extender::glbl_gsr

Definition at line 19 of file extender.h.

Referenced by extender().

unsigned extender::i

Definition at line 37 of file extender.h.

signal_ extender::inp

Definition at line 23 of file extender.h.

signal_ extender::mem

Definition at line 28 of file extender.h.

signal_storage extender::mem__storage

Definition at line 28 of file extender.h.

signal_ extender::outp

Definition at line 26 of file extender.h.

signal_ extender::ra

Definition at line 30 of file extender.h.

signal_storage extender::ra__storage

Definition at line 30 of file extender.h.

signal_ extender::rd

Definition at line 34 of file extender.h.

signal_storage extender::rd__storage

Definition at line 34 of file extender.h.

signal_ extender::wa

Definition at line 32 of file extender.h.

signal_storage extender::wa__storage

Definition at line 32 of file extender.h.